Users have been complaining about an issue related to the Night light feature in the latest update of Windows 10, the Windows 10 May 2019 Update, a.k.a. Windows 10 1903. The feature was not working as expected, as a result, users were finding it difficult to fall asleep after working late night on their PC. If you belong to that group, you’ll be happy to know that a fix from Microsoft is about to hit your PC.

Microsoft pushed a new cumulative update for Windows 1903 yesterday and with it came the fix for the Night light issue. The update was rolled out to Insiders in the Release Preview ring for testing. Which means that those who are running the stable 1903 update will get the update within a few days or maybe hours.

Users running the Windows 10 1903 Update were finding it difficult to turn on the Night light feature and issue persisted until a restart was performed.

Night light, as the name suggests, help your eyes immensely by reducing the intensity of the blue light of your computer screen, helping you to have a sound sleep in the night time.
